Ice Cream Pops

Aren't these just the cutest things you've ever seen? They came out on SCS a few months ago and I don't know who designed them but they are so clever! I had to wait until now to make them because I didn't have the scallop circle punch or the ribbon from SU to make them. Sure, I could have used my Nestie scallop circle dies and some different ribbon, but I just really liked how it looked using these supplies better. I put glitter on the orange to make it look juicy and I colored part of the strawberry with a Chocolate Chip marker and covered that with Crystal Effects to make it look like it's been dipped in chocolate. So adorable!

Supplies:
CS- SU: Real Red, Pumpkin Pie
Images- SU: Tart & Tangy
Sentiments- Papertrey Ink
Circle punches- SU
Scallop punch- SU
Hole punch
Ink- SU: Real Red, Pumpkin Pie, Old Olive, Choc Chip
Ribbon- SU
Glitter- Barbara Trombley's Art Glitter
Crystal Effects- SU
Popsicle sticks
